Some ISP's will suddenly decide to block e-mails from certain internet-gaming sites before they even make it to your bulk-folder.

When I had AOL they would do this and it was EXTREMELY frustrating.
First...they had party blocked for a month or two....then they had Empire blocked for a month or two. There was ZERO way to get your e-mails or HH's from many of the addresses at the sites.

And it took me forever to figure out why I wasn't getting the e-mails in the first place.
Bam...suddenly my HH's stopped coming (before they were automatically on the hard-drive I needed to have 100 HH's e-mailed at a time for poker-tracker).

They did it to Paradise and Stars at different points too...but both of those sites put up pop-ups that said 'attention: If you are an AOL customer then your e-mails from us are being blocked BY AOL. we are working with AOL to fix this problem.'
If Party had more quickly figured out the problem and given this courtesy it would have saved me a whole world of headaches.
(the cust-serv people at AOL didn't even know they were blocking AOL until I got the 4th or 5th rep there).

Anyway...I promise you that it does indeed happen (although might not have been the case in your situation).

One quick way to find out is to try to have your current e-mail address 'validated' under the my-account tab.
If you need to then get a different e-mail addres (like yahoo or gmail or whatever)....get that address on party validated...and you will be able to communicate with them while your ISP screws around blocking e-mails that you actually WANT.

Not sure if this was the case with you or not...but it certainly could still be happening to some people.
